Play sufficiency duty


Wales is the first country in the world to protect in law children’s right to play.

Every local authority in Wales has to complete a Play Sufficiency Assessment (PSA) every three years. The first PSAs were submitted to the Welsh Government in March 2013. Local authorities must also develop Play Action Plans and submit them to the Welsh Government every year, along with progress reports.

Play sufficiency assessment

The play sufficiency assessment should present data about the number of children living in the local authority to enable an assessment of their potential play requirements.

The data should provide information about the numbers of children in different categories that may affect their play requirements.
